Career Path

The Certificate in Personalized Tech for Learning Differences prepares professionals to excel in various tech-driven roles catering to learners with unique needs. This program focuses on developing skills in assistive technology, accessibility, and special education coaching. Job market trends reveal a steady demand for experts who can bridge the gap between technology and learning differences. Assistive Technology Specialists (35%) play a crucial role in analyzing and recommending suitable tools to help individuals with disabilities. These specialists may work in schools, rehabilitation centers, or private practices, ensuring that students have equal access to education. Special Education Technology Coaches (25%) collaborate with educators and administrators to integrate technology into classrooms, tailor educational content to students' needs, and train teachers on assistive technology. Accessibility Consultants (20%) assess software, websites, and digital content to ensure they are accessible and usable for all. They work with developers and designers to implement best practices, removing barriers for users with disabilities. Adaptive Technology Instructors (15%) teach individuals with disabilities how to use assistive technology effectively. These professionals may work in vocational rehabilitation centers, schools, or non-profit organizations. Learning Disabilities Technology Coordinators (5%) manage the implementation of technology solutions for students with learning disabilities. They collaborate with teachers, administrators, and parents to optimize technology use in the classroom and at home.
